Cobenzl
Cobenzl is the family name of the following people:
- Johann Cobenzl (diplomat) (1530–1594), diplomat and travel writer
- Johann Philipp II. Count Cobenzl (1635–1702), count, baron, captain, governor and hereditary ruler
- Johann Caspar II. Count Cobenzl (1664–1742), court marshal
- Johann Karl Philipp Graf Cobenzl (1712–1770), Austrian politician
- Johann Ludwig von Cobenzl (1753–1809), Austrian politician and diplomat
- Johann Ludwig Carl Graf Cobenzl (1743 / 44–1792), Provost of the Cathedral in Eichstätt and member of the Illuminati Order, see Ludwig Graf Cobenzl
- Philipp von Cobenzl (1741–1810), Austrian diplomat and politician
Cobenzl (noble family) , a former Carinthian, Carniolan noble family
Cobenzl stands for the following mountains:
- Cobenzl or Kobenzl , popular viewing terrace on Latisberg in the Vienna district of Döbling
- Am Cobenzl , Reisenberg (Vienna) in the Viennese district of Döbling
